How to Fix No “Report Junk” Option to Block Spam Messages on iPhone, Know The Easy Way!

In each informing administration, there will constantly be spam messages. These are irrelevant yet irritating and diverting messages having an enormous possibility being a trick. Spam messages come from shippers who you don’t have the foggiest idea and are much of the time advertising takes note.

iPhone clients partake in the simple approach to revealing spam instant messages and impeding obscure shippers on the cell phone. iMessage has the “Report Junk” highlight where you can without much of a stretch tap the button to obstruct, stop, and report the spam message in only a couple of moments. The Report Junk button shows up under the spam messages sent on your iPhone.

Be that as it may, there have been examples when clients can’t see the Report Junk choice button. It isn’t appearing and essentially disappeared. All things being equal, they just see the spam message and have no choice to report the source. Sadly, nothing bad can be said about your iPhone and instant messages or iMessages when you can’t find the Report Junk choice.

As per Apple, the button just shows up on instant messages sent inside the iMessage organization. That’s what it intends assuming the spam message is a SMS, it won’t show the Report Junk choice. Your messages cater both to SMS and iMessage, which is Apple’s Internet-based informing administration.

The most effective method to Block Someone on iPhone

If you would rather not get any message from an obscure shipper, you can totally obstruct the contact from your rundown.

  • Tap the spam message to open it. Make a point not to tap any connections on the message.
  • Tap the telephone number or the name on top of the message.
  • Select Info.
  • Select data once more.
  • Pick Block this Caller.
  • Tap Block Contact.

The most effective method to Filter Messages from Unknown Sender on iPhone

  • Send off the Settings menu.
  • Go to Messages.
  • Search for Filter Unknown Senders and flip the button to On.
